I came to the realization that time planning is a crucial element in any project, whether personal, civic or business. Taking that into consideration, my goal is to assess how I use my freelance writing time to discover how much I earn per hour. I want to improve my work habits to maximize my earnings and to increase my writing proficiency.
One thing that must remain intact is writing quality. Never sacrifice quality for any amount of money. Stay true to your style but be willing to try other styles. This practice will broaden your horizons and help you to discover whether your talent lies in other areas. Remember though, if you are a freelance writer, you are operating a business in which your time as a freelancer is valuable. After all, you want to get the most out of life so write in such a way that you will have more time in other areas of your life.
Maximize your earnings.
Free up your valuable time to allow for personal time.
Become more time efficient.
These are the goals for this fall. I hope to practice writing so that I will earn a minimum of $70.00 per day, every working day. For me, that will be six days per week to equal $420.00 weekly. Maybe I'll exceed that goal. For now, that involves writing 7 ten dollar articles daily, if that is all that I find in my task boards. Some days I'm very blessed to have $20 to $25 or $35 assignments. On those days, I'll exceed my goal because I am planning to write four hours every day for six days. That's a minimum. Some other time will be spent working on a novel, so I'm cutting out about 20 hours of blogging a week so I can focus on writing a chapter per week of my novel.
